Double Glazing Showrooms Near Me

Contrary to the single pane windows of the past, double glazing is energy-efficient, reduces heat loss and makes your home more peaceful. It consists of two panes within an enclosed unit. The gap is filled with argon gas or air gas, both of which are insulations.

Look for a company that is a member of FENSA, a government-authorised scheme that checks compliance with building regulations. They should also have an adequate warranty.

The energy efficiency of a double-glazed window depends on the glass type frames, the frame materials, and the installation method. These elements can affect the energy rating which is represented by letters from A++ to E. The energy rating is determined by the British Fenestration Rating Council (BFRC) and is based on the glass's thickness, how well the gaps are sealed, and the kind of gas used in the gap. Look for a company offering a C-rated or higher window. This will allow you to save money on heating costs.

The most commonly used material for double-glazing frames is uPVC. Compared to timber windows, uPVC has less environmental impact and requires less maintenance. It is also recyclable and can be reused for a number of times without degradation in quality. It is durable and comes with an enhanced finish that will ensure the durability of your window.

In addition to being more affordable, uPVC windows are also more secure than timber. They feature a stronger locking system and an integrated deadbolt, making them harder to get into than traditional timber windows. Besides, they are easier to clean and maintain. It is important to verify accreditations once you've found an installer who is reputable. These accreditations can give you confidence that the installation is carried out to the highest standards. FENSA, for example, is a scheme that is approved by the government that monitors compliance with the building regulations for replacement double glazed windows near me windows. Another important accreditation is TrustMark which validates a company's technical competence and trading practices.

A good warranty should cover all the parts of a door or window from the vinyl to the mechanical components. The warranty should include replacement of defective parts, as in addition to a limited warranty for leaks or condensation. The warranty should also protect against damages caused by a natural disaster or hurricane. A company should also provide a written statement that describes the terms and conditions of its warranty.
